We continue on with hiddushim of Bitachon from Rav Chaim Kanievsky on Tehilim. In chapter 66, pasuk 3, David Hamelech states, אִמְר֣וּ לֵ֭אלֹהִים מַה־נּוֹרָ֣א מַעֲשֶׂ֑יךָ בְּרֹ֥ב עֻ֝זְּךָ֗ יְֽכַחֲשׁ֖וּ לְךָ֣ אֹיְבֶֽיךָ׃ We will say to God, ‘How great are Your functions along with your good power. Your enemies will deny which they at any time sinned versus You.’ They can realize how potent You might be and so they’ll deny every thing if they’re put on trial. They're going to make an effort to deny anything since they'll understand they are going to be punished. That is The easy explanation. Rav Chaim Kanievsky delivers quotes a Midrash Raba in Esther, 10,fifteen in which it states that ‘ How wonderful is God,’ signifies “ How amazing are Your methods which you do to humble the enemies in the most wondrous way ? People who are purported to be killed will induce the Other folks to be killed. Those who are speculated to be hung will induce their hangers to generally be hung. People that have been pushed in the sea will end up leading to those that pushed them to go in the sea. The ones that ended up burnt will induce the others for being burnt. And those who be thrown for lions, they trigger the others to become thrown in the lions.” What does that signify? Rav Chaim Kanievsky explains that in background, we see that if the enemies with the Jews seek to ruin them, the quite spot that they made an effort to ruin them with bounces back again on them. -Among the list of initial circumstances of the was Moshe Rabbenu. It states that he referred to as his son Eliezer to remind himself that God saved him in the sword of Paroah. Exactly what does that signify?They wished to eliminate Moshe since it was documented to Paroah that he killed an Egyptian taskmaster, but when the executioner hit Moshe Rabbenu’s neck together with his sword, God created a miracle that turned Moshe’s neck into marble, and the knife bounced back and killed the executioner. -An example of The ones that choose to cling will likely be hung, is Haman. He well prepared the big pole to hold Mordechai on, but as an alternative, he was hung on it. - People who are drowning individuals inside the ocean refers to the Egyptians that started off by drowning the Jewish young children.

Previously this week, we talked over the pasuk in Tehilim (34,19) that says, קרוב ה׳ למשברי לב God is near the brokenhearted. I took place to check out a assumed On this 7 days’s Parasha, Mishpatim , that also provides this out. The pasuk suggests, מְלֵאָתְךָ֥ וְדִמְעֲךָ֖ לֹ֣א תְאַחֵ֑ר Maletcha V’Dimacha Lo T’Acher Just, Because of this a person mustn't withhold tithes and terumot. Though the Shelah HaKadosh describes within a way of Remez/hint that Melatcha indicates full , So it can imply: Once your heart is full of sorrow and suffering, V’Dimacha, as well as your tears are there too , if you pray, Lo T’Acher/ These prayers will not be held back again since the gates of prayer will not be shut. In Tehilim six,9 David Hamelech states, ס֣וּרוּ מִ֭מֶּנִּי כׇּל־פֹּ֣עֲלֵי אָ֑וֶן כִּֽי־שָׁמַ֥ע יְ֝הֹוָ֗ה ק֣וֹל בִּכְיִֽי Get faraway from me, all you wicked-doers For God has heard my cries. So how exactly does David Hamelech know this? Rav Chaim Kanievsky says it’s because the Gemara in Berachot 32B claims, “ The gates of tears aren’t closed.” David Hamelech know he was answered simply because he cried. And that's genuinely this pasuk is expressing, “ Dimacha/When you will discover tears, the prayer will not be delayed.” We see some thing comparable during the Ramban in Mishpatim 22,20 in which it talks about not beginning having a widow or an orphan. The Ramban says, “ Since I begin to see the tears with the oppressed And that i save any individual from his oppressor.” Why? “Since they Never depend upon themselves.” Widows and orphans Do not trust in by themselves. “ They depend upon Me, and thus when they cry to Me, I’m going listen to them. Given that they know there's no one else but Me to cry out to, I have to save them.” The Hovot Halevavot states this is without doubt one of the main reasons why our Bitachon might not function. He claims, For anyone who is relying on more than one man or woman, each one thinks another person will care for it. Cadre D’Bshutvi is an idea from the Gemara meaning a a pot which has quite a few cooks. Too many chefs spoil the broth. Absolutely everyone thinks some other person will take care of it.

You must be reliable in your Bitachon. It can't be something which is there conveniently in your applications and in your use. It’s vital that you know that persons can misuse Bitachon. I'm sure a fellow that desired to head out with a girl that someone else was courting. He was likely to use all sorts of procedures to lead to them to breakup. I however bear in mind his line, “ Nicely if it's Nasib (the Arabic way of saying Bashert), we are going to end up marrying the proper men and women. However you can’t do all sort of ruthless items after which say it was meant for being. Meant to be indicates you do every thing appropriate and It really is intended to get. Persons normally use the ‘ intended being card’ to address up their unique misdeeds. I am able to’t shoot you and say, “ Effectively, naturally you died, so it was intended to be. ” That's misused Bitachon. We ought to be really mindful of that. Which is exactly what the Chazon Ish is declaring-Will not deceive you. Should your Bitachon is true, it will function both equally ways. You are going to borrow based on it, however, you'll lend determined by it in addition. And if you won’t lend determined by it, one thing's wrong. A different time that you're not alleged to use Bitachon is when someone concerns you for dollars (for a marriage, one example is). That's not time to convey, “ You ought to be obtaining bitachon now.” Moreover, at any time anyone involves you with a dilemma or they have got some require that they want your assist with, it’s not enough time to get started on promoting them Bitachon. Bitachon just isn't an justification or a way outside of you satisfying your obligations. The Hovot Halevavot has a complete piece on that, when he talks about Mitzvot. You can't say, “ I will go snooze without having an alarm and use bitachon which i'll get to shul. ” It does not do the job like that. There are specific times that you've got to be performing factors, and you'll't use bitachon. It’s a complex subject, as it may be misused, and therefore You need to know about the mishaps. Since the Hovot Halevavot writes, “ Each individual good quality has something that can wreck it, in-built. The same as every single fruit includes a worm that may wreck it, every single high quality features a worm which will spoil it.” If you're not cautious and you don't know what could cause very good traits to get messed up, you may wind up falling into a lure. Watch out for those bitachon mishaps, such as the 1 we begun with: Really don't borrow dollars based on bitachon if You would not lend income determined by bitachon.
